Cold Pressed Flaxseed Oil VS Corn And Canola Oil Nutrients Per 100 Kcal
Discover which food has more nutrients per 100 calories - Cold Pressed Flaxseed Oil or Corn And Canola Oil?
Lets compare vitamin content per 100 calories of Cold Pressed Flaxseed Oil vs Corn And Canola Oil:
- 100 kcal of Corn And Canola Oil contain 31.6 times more Vitamin E and 4.5 times more Vitamin K than Cold Pressed Flaxseed Oil.
- 100 calories of Cold Pressed Flaxseed Oil have insufficient amounts of Vitamin E and Vitamin K
- Both Cold Pressed Flaxseed Oil as well as Corn And Canola Oil have insufficient amounts of Vitamin A, Vitamin B1, Vitamin B2, Vitamin B3, Vitamin B6, Vitamin B9, Vitamin B12, Vitamin C and Vitamin D in 100 calories.
Comparing minerals per 100 calories for Cold Pressed Flaxseed Oil vs Corn And Canola Oil:
- Both Cold Pressed Flaxseed Oil and Corn And Canola Oil have similar amounts of minerals per 100 kcal
- Both Cold Pressed Flaxseed Oil as well as Corn And Canola Oil lack sufficient amounts of Calcium, Copper, Iron, Magnesium, Phosphorus, Potassium, Selenium and Zinc in 100 calories.
Comparison of macro-nutrients per 100 calories:
- 100 calories of Cold Pressed Flaxseed Oil have 9.2 times more Omega 3 than Corn And Canola Oil.
- While 100 kcal of Corn And Canola Oil contain 1.6 times more Omega 6 than Cold Pressed Flaxseed Oil.
- Both Cold Pressed Flaxseed Oil and Corn And Canola Oil offer comparable quantities of Energy, Fat and Saturated Fat per 100 calories.
- Both Cold Pressed Flaxseed Oil as well as Corn And Canola Oil provide inadequate amounts of Carbohydrate, Fiber and Protein in 100 calories.
